A Special Thank You from @BamaStateSports

MONTGOMERY, Ala.-- Alabama State University and the Department of Intercollegiate Athletics say Thank You to Hornet Nation for the record-setting crowd of 31,334 for Homecoming last Saturday.

"Bama State Athletics would like to thank all of our students, alumni, and fans for packing ASU Stadium for Homecoming," Alabama State Athletic Director Dr. Jason Cable said. "The record crowd not only created a great atmosphere for the game but proved how much our fan base loves ASU."

The final numbers show a $4,216,995 economic impact on the City of Montgomery after Homecoming weekend. 

The Hornets are celebrating ASU Stadium's 10th anniversary in 2022. Alabama State looks to snap a two-game home skid streak following a 26-12 setback to Jackson State University last week. The Hornets are 29-18 since ASU Stadium opened in 2012.

The 31,334 attendance eclipsed the previous record crowd of 27,828 set against Tuskegee in 2019. The Hornets rank seventh in FCS home attendance, averaging17,475 per home game. Five SWAC schools rank in the top 20. Jackson State (6th/31,358 avg.), Florida A&M (11th/12,388 avg.), Southern (15th/15,528) and Alabama A&M (16th/10,350 avg.).
